AssistiveTouch not showing or not responding on iPhone
AssistiveTouch is a floating on-screen button that appears when you enable it in Accessibility settings. If it is missing, it is turned off. If it is there but not responding, the app is frozen and needs a force restart. Enable it or restart your phone and it will work again.
AssistiveTouch is an accessibility feature that adds a soft button to your screen, letting you access functions without pressing physical buttons. It is helpful if your buttons are broken or hard to reach. When it stops showing or responding, the issue is in most cases that it is turned off in settings or the phone needs a restart.

Skip — I just want a technicianCommon mistakes to avoid
- Not waiting long enough for the button to appear after enabling it - give it a few seconds
- Not looking in all the right places - the button can be in any corner and is sometimes quite small
